About the role

Responsibilities

  • Develop and optimize machine learning models, specifically transformer-based architectures, for blockchain fraud detection
  • Analyze on-chain data to extract meaningful features for robust anti-fraud algorithms
  • Design and implement graph-based approaches using graph databases to identify complex fraud patterns
  • Build intelligent agents using LangGraph or similar frameworks to automate detection workflows
  • Deploy and maintain scalable AI services and models in production environments
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ams including data engineers and product managers to integrate AI solutions
  • Research state-of-the-art techniques in blockchain analytics and AI to stay ahead of evolving fraud tactics

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Computer Science, Data Science, Artificial Intelligence, or a related field
  • Proven experience working with on-chain data and blockchain transaction structures
  • Expertise in transformer models (e.g., BERT, GPT) and their practical applications
  • Experience with graph databases (e.g., Neo4j, Amazon Neptune) and query languages (e.g., Cypher, Gremlin)
  • Hands-on experience building AI agents, preferably using LangGraph or equivalent frameworks
  • Proficiency in Python and relevant AI/ML libraries such as PyTorch, TensorFlow, or Hugging Face
  • Demonstrated success in deploying AI/ML models into production via REST APIs or microservices

Preferred Qualifications

  • Familiarity with blockchain ecosystems and smart contract mechanics
  • Knowledge of AI techniques specifically applied to anomaly detection
  • Experience with scalable data pipelines and cloud infrastructure (AWS, GCP)
  • Strong problem-solving abilities in complex fraud detection scenarios
